Responsibilities

  • Collaborate within an Integrated Product Team (IPT) to develop and implement process improvements as well as support site initiatives.
  • Work closely with manufacturing personnel in the highly automated production of composite aerospace components.
  • Author, modify, and audit shop floor electronic work instructions (EWIs).
  • Perform root cause and corrective action (RCCA) activities to permanently eliminate defects.
  • Troubleshoot production/equipment/program/tooling issues and implementing improvements and solutions.
